HANDOVER NOTE

From: Director Pella Armstedt
To: Director Joss Kavane

Joss — handing over the Norvane region expansion as agreed. Lease on the Arden Quay office is signed; fit-out completes in six weeks. Two sales leads, Imre and Tasha, relocate next month; a third hire is budgeted but not yet posted. Distributor talks with Calverro Trading are at term-sheet stage — don't let that slip. Pipeline targets for year one are in the shared tracker. There is one strategic point you must see before the first leads briefing.

board note of kafof-yahag: Druaelox Foods plans to raise the Holwyn list price by 35 percent in July.

## Onboarding: Gatewarden Turnstile Counter

Gatewarden tallies entries at each stadium turnstile and streams counts to the Crowdledger service every five seconds. Counts are signed at the edge device and verified on ingest; tampered batches are quarantined, never dropped silently. For the security review, the threat model and audit trail spec are on the internal page below.

dashboard of taduf-yagap = https://confluence.tolvaqsys.internal/display/display/projects/display

# Build Provenance: Incremental Rebuilds on Mosswire

Quick primer: Mosswire only rebuilds pages whose content hash changed, so "why didn't my page update?" usually means the source hash matched. Every incremental run writes a provenance record — which inputs, which template version, which cache entries it reused. If output looks stale, don't nuke the cache first; check the provenance log. Each record is keyed by the token that appears below.

build token for fafof-tageg: htk21_f30a3062ec5a0972b3bbf

## Building Access — Spares Room (Hullbrook Annex)

Contractors: the spare hardware room is down the east corridor on the ground floor, third door on the left. Sign in at the front desk first and grab a visitor lanyard. Anything you take out, jot it in the blue logbook — yes, even the little stuff. The door self-locks, so don't wedge it. To get in, punch in the code below.

staff pass of hagug-taguf = bdg-HJ-9